
Overview
Jawara Alleyne is a London-based fashion designer and multidisciplinary artist who established his eponymous label in 2020. Drawing deep inspiration from his Jamaican and Caymanian heritage, the brand is recognised for its "deconstructed-artisanal" and "post-colonial-modernist" aesthetic. Alleyne is celebrated for his unique approach to tailoring, frequently utilizing fluid silhouettes, intricate draping, and a refined "social-narrative" design language that blends Caribbean folklore with a sophisticated, avant-garde edge.
The collections are characterised by their "poetic-utilitarianism," featuring a mix of structured separates, dresses, and outerwear that emphasize grace, ease, and structural clarity.
The brand’s aesthetic is defined by its focus on "individual-storytelling," offering a range of ready-to-wear that caters to a globally-minded and creative audience. Jawara Alleyne has achieved significant international prominence, presenting his collections through the Fashion East initiative and being featured in major publications like Vogue and i-D.
